wiz.setS('noteid', str(int(id))) wiz.setS('notedismiss', 'false') notify.notification(msg=msg) wiz.log("[Notifications] Complete", xbmc.LOGNOTICE) else: wiz.log("[Notifications] URL(%s): %s" % (NOTIFICATION, url), xbmc.LOGNOTICE) else: wiz.log("[Notifications] Turned Off", xbmc.LOGNOTICE) else: wiz.log("[Notifications] Not Enabled", xbmc.LOGNOTICE) wiz.log("[Installed Check] Started", xbmc.LOGNOTICE) if INSTALLED == 'true': if KODIV >= 17: wiz.kodi17Fix() if SKIN in ['skin.confluence', 'skin.estuary']: checkSkin() FAILED = True elif not EXTRACT == '100': wiz.log( "[Installed Check] Build was extracted %s/100 with [ERRORS: %s]" % (EXTRACT, EXTERROR), xbmc.LOGNOTICE) yes = DIALOG.yesno( ADDONTITLE, '[COLOR %s]%s[/COLOR] [COLOR %s]was not installed correctly!' % (COLOR1, COLOR2, BUILDNAME), 'Installed: [COLOR %s]%s[/COLOR] / Error Count: [COLOR %s]%s[/COLOR]' % (COLOR1, EXTRACT, COLOR1, EXTERROR), 'Would you like to try again?[/COLOR]', nolabel='[B]No Thanks![/B]',
wiz.log("[Notifications] id: %s" % str(id), xbmc.LOGNOTICE) wiz.setS('noteid', str(id)) wiz.setS('notedismiss', 'false') notify.notification(msg=msg) wiz.log("[Notifications] Complete", xbmc.LOGNOTICE) except Exception, e: wiz.log("Error on Notifications Window: %s" % str(e), xbmc.LOGERROR) else: wiz.log("[Notifications] Text File not formated Correctly") else: wiz.log("[Notifications] URL(%s): %s" % (NOTIFICATION, url), xbmc.LOGNOTICE) else: wiz.log("[Notifications] Turned Off", xbmc.LOGNOTICE) else: wiz.log("[Notifications] Not Enabled", xbmc.LOGNOTICE) wiz.log("[Installed Check] Started", xbmc.LOGNOTICE) if INSTALLED == 'true': if KODIV >= 17: wiz.kodi17Fix() if SKIN in ['skin.confluence', 'skin.estuary']: checkSkin() FAILED = True elif not EXTRACT == '100' and not BUILDNAME == "": wiz.log("[Installed Check] Build was extracted %s/100 with [ERRORS: %s]" % (EXTRACT, EXTERROR), xbmc.LOGNOTICE) yes=DIALOG.yesno(ADDONTITLE, '[COLOR %s]%s[/COLOR] [COLOR %s]was not installed correctly!' % (COLOR1, COLOR2, BUILDNAME), 'Installed: [COLOR %s]%s[/COLOR] / Error Count: [COLOR %s]%s[/COLOR]' % (COLOR1, EXTRACT, COLOR1, EXTERROR), 'Would you like to try again?[/COLOR]', nolabel='[B]No Thanks![/B]', yeslabel='[B]Retry Install[/B]') wiz.clearS('build') FAILED = True if yes: wiz.ebi("PlayMedia(plugin://%s/?mode=install&name=%s&url=fresh)" % (ADDON_ID, urllib.quote_plus(BUILDNAME))) wiz.log("[Installed Check] Fresh Install Re-activated", xbmc.LOGNOTICE) else: wiz.log("[Installed Check] Reinstall Ignored") elif SKIN in ['skin.confluence', 'skin.estuary']: wiz.log("[Installed Check] Incorrect skin: %s" % SKIN, xbmc.LOGNOTICE) defaults = wiz.getS('defaultskin')